One possible explanation lies in the product's history and marketing strategies. The article highlights the fact that Labubu, despite being available in China for years, has experienced a significant surge in popularity only after its release in international markets. This "foreign validation," as the article puts it, appears to have triggered a wave of interest and demand within China itself. The phenomenon echoes previous trends, where products or brands gained immense popularity after initial success overseas, only to see waning interest domestically later.

The question of capitalistic motives is also raised. The article points out a pattern of celebrity endorsements and a flurry of pre-orders and resale activities, reminiscent of previous "hype" cycles. The text suggests that Labubu's success might not be solely based on the product's inherent appeal but also on the strategic exploitation of consumer desire, with the potential for substantial profits for those involved in the pre-sale and resale market. The comparison to "violence bear" trend from earlier years further reinforces the idea that this might be a case of capitalizing on a fickle trend rather than a genuine cultural movement.

However, the article also raises a broader cultural point. The fact that Labubu, a product developed in China, initially gained popularity overseas and then saw a surge in domestic demand, begs the question of cultural dependency and the allure of "foreign approval." The article questions whether this trend reflects a genuine interest in the product or a desire to conform to perceived international standards. This raises important questions about the potential impact of global consumerism on domestic cultural preferences.
